Ireland's Neutrality and Defence

from The Pat Kenny Show

In a world of cyberattacks, undersea cables, drones, and increasing geopolitical tension, some are asking whether Ireland’s thinking about neutrality and defence has kept pace with the challenges we face.Paul Davis, Associate Professor of Management at DCU, lends his expertise.
